I'm in Chicago and use just one set of tires year round, have had them for the past 2 winters, General Exclaim UHP XL tires on ASA AR1 wheels, rear 19" by 9.5" with 265/30WR-19 tires, front 19 x 8.5" with 235/35WR-19 tires, bought the entire set up from tirerack.com for $1550 shipped. At the time I bought them they were rated number 1 out of 46 tires in customer surveys on the site and the only tire in that size with an M+S (mud and snow) rating. They're passable in the winter and great in summer. With more than 4" snow on ground it's tough going though. Less than 4" I can get anywhere, still gotta be gentle on the gas, could even make it up and down my driveway, which was impossible with the stock runflats in ANY snow. Of course they're not as good as dedicated snow tires, which I had on my old Mazda RX8, but good enough that I don't have a need for a separate set and do the changeover twice a year.
